Understanding Healthy Eating
Healthy eating means opting for a diet rich in whole foods, lean proteins, fruits, and vegetables while minimizing processed foods and added sugars. It's like swapping out your chaotic love life for a stable, nurturing companion. You want to foster relationships that help you thrive!

4. What are some tips for meal prepping to eat healthily?
To effectively meal prep, start by planning your meals for the week and creating a shopping list with fresh ingredients. On preparation day, set aside time to cook and portion out meals into containers, ensuring a variety of proteins, vegetables, and grains. This strategy not only saves time but also helps you stay committed to healthy eating throughout the week.
